#1888f9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1888f9 is composed of 9.4% red, 53.3%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.4% cyan, 45.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 210.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 53.5%. #1888f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#0011f3. Closest websafe color is: #0099ff.

#1888f9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1888f9 has RGB values of R:24, G:136, B:249 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 1607929.

Shades and Tints of #1888f9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000912 is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1888f9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#85888c is the less saturated color, while #1888f9 is the most saturated one.
